Type Love 157: Magnola

I’m really loving the curved lines of Magnola, a display face by Eimantas Paškonis that features lots of interesting ligaures and swash variants for every letterform. And it’s only $8!

Etsy Finds: Handy Maiden

Etsy Shop Handy Maiden makes these adorable miniature ceramic critters—most are under two inches tall. Each one is sculpted and hand-painted individually so that no two are alike, and there’s much more to choose from right here.
